The Doane Stuart School

Independent

4.5

The Doane Stuart School is a highly-regarded independent school located just across the Hudson River from Cohoes. Founded through the merger of two historic schools, it offers a rigorous college preparatory education with the International Baccalaureate program. The school serves students from age 3 through grade 12 and is known for its small class sizes, diverse community, and strong emphasis on character development. Facilities include modern classrooms, science labs, art studios, and athletic facilities. The school has a strong track record of college placements and offers extensive extracurricular activities including robotics, theater, and community service programs.

The Albany Academy

Independent

4.4

The Albany Academy is one of the oldest and most prestigious independent schools in the Capital Region, serving students from Cohoes and surrounding communities. This college preparatory school offers a rigorous academic program with extensive Advanced Placement courses and a comprehensive arts conservatory program. The 70-acre campus features state-of-the-art facilities including science and innovation centers, performing arts spaces, and extensive athletic facilities. The school emphasizes leadership development, community service, and personalized education with an average class size of 14 students. Strong college placement records and numerous extracurricular opportunities make it a top choice for families seeking exceptional private education.

La Salle Institute

Christian Brothers

4.3

La Salle Institute is a prestigious private Catholic school located in nearby Troy, serving families throughout the Capital Region including Cohoes. Founded by the Christian Brothers, it offers a comprehensive college preparatory education with a military leadership program. The school features state-of-the-art STEM facilities, competitive athletic programs, and extensive extracurricular opportunities. With a strong emphasis on character development and academic excellence, La Salle maintains small class sizes and personalized attention. The campus includes modern academic buildings, athletic fields, and specialized labs for science and technology education.

Are there any private schools physically located within the city limits of Cohoes, NY, or will we need to commute to neighboring areas?

There are no major, independent private K-12 day schools with campuses physically located within the city of Cohoes itself. Families in Cohoes typically commute to nearby cities for private education. The most prominent options are in the immediate Capital Region, such as The Doane Stuart School (in Albany), La Salle Institute (in Troy), and The Albany Academy (in Albany). This means transportation planning is a key consideration for Cohoes residents seeking private schooling.

What is the typical enrollment timeline and process for private schools in the Albany/Troy area for a family from Cohoes?

The process for Capital Region private schools is highly coordinated and begins early. For a fall start, families should begin researching schools in the fall of the prior year (e.g., September/October). Open houses and tours typically run from October through January. Application deadlines are often in January or February, with admissions decisions and financial aid awards communicated in March. It's crucial to apply on time, as spaces, especially in specific grades, can be limited. As a Cohoes resident, you should also factor in potential entrance testing or shadow day requirements.

For a family living in Cohoes, what are the practical considerations when choosing between the Cohoes City School District and a private school in Albany or Troy?

The decision involves several local factors. First is **commute**: daily travel to Albany or Troy adds time and requires reliable transportation. Second is **cost**: weighing private tuition against Cohoes' property taxes that fund the public district. Third is **educational approach**: Cohoes public schools offer a standard NYS Regents curriculum, while nearby private schools offer more specialized tracks (e.g., military, college-prep, international baccalaureate style). Finally, consider **community**: your child would build social networks outside of Cohoes, which can be either a pro or a con depending on your family's perspective. Visiting both your local public school and the private options is essential.
